; NAME:
;       READFITS
; PURPOSE:
;       Read a FITS file into IDL data and header variables. 
; EXPLANATION:
;       READFITS() can also read gzip or Unix compressed FITS files.
;       See http://idlastro.gsfc.nasa.gov/fitsio.html for other ways of
;       reading FITS files with IDL.   
;
; CALLING SEQUENCE:
;       Result = READFITS( Filename/Fileunit,[ Header, heap, /NOSCALE, EXTEN_NO=,
;                     NSLICE=, /SILENT , STARTROW =, NUMROW = , HBUFFER=,
;                     /CHECKSUM, /COMPRESS, /No_Unsigned, NaNVALUE = ]
;
; INPUTS:
;       Filename = Scalar string containing the name of the FITS file  
;                 (including extension) to be read.   If the filename has
;                  a *.gz extension, it will be treated as a gzip compressed
;                  file.   If it has a .Z extension, it will be treated as a
;                  Unix compressed file.
;                                   OR
;       Fileunit - A scalar integer specifying the unit of an already opened
;                  FITS file.  The unit will remain open after exiting 
;                  READFITS().  There are two possible reasons for choosing 
;                  to specify a unit number rather than a file name:
;          (1) For a FITS file with many extensions, one can move to the 
;              desired extensions with FXPOSIT() and then use READFITS().  This
;              is more efficient than repeatedly starting at the beginning of 
;              the file.
;          (2) For reading a FITS file across a Web http: address after opening
;              the unit with the SOCKET procedure 
;
; OUTPUTS:
;       Result = FITS data array constructed from designated record.
;                If the specified file was not found, then Result = -1
;
; OPTIONAL OUTPUT:
;       Header = String array containing the header from the FITS file.
;              If you don't need the header, then the speed may be improved by
;              not supplying this parameter.    Note however, that omitting 
;              the header can imply /NOSCALE, i.e. BSCALE and BZERO values
;              may not be applied.
;       heap = For extensions, the optional heap area following the main
;              data array (e.g. for variable length binary extensions).
;
; OPTIONAL INPUT KEYWORDS:
;       /CHECKSUM - If set, then READFITS() will call FITS_TEST_CHECKSUM to 
;                verify the data integrity if CHECKSUM keywords are present
;                in the FITS header.   Cannot be used with the NSLICE, NUMROW
;                or STARTROW keywords, since verifying the checksum requires 
;               that all the data be read.  See FITS_TEST_CHECKSUM() for more
;               information.
;
;       /COMPRESS - Signal that the file is gzip compressed.  By default, 
;               READFITS will assume that if the file name extension ends in 
;               '.gz' then the file is gzip compressed.   The /COMPRESS keyword
;               is required only if the the gzip compressed file name does not 
;               end in '.gz' or .ftz
;              
;
;       EXTEN_NO - non-negative scalar integer specifying the FITS extension to
;               read.  For example, specify EXTEN = 1 or /EXTEN to read the 
;               first FITS extension.   
;   
;        HBUFFER - Number of lines in the header, set this to slightly larger
;                than the expected number of lines in the FITS header, to 
;               improve performance when reading very large FITS headers. 
;               Should be a multiple of 36 -- otherwise it will be modified
;               to the next higher multiple of 36.   Default is 180
;
;       /NOSCALE - If present and non-zero, then the ouput data will not be
;                scaled using the optional BSCALE and BZERO keywords in the 
;                FITS header.   Default is to scale.
;
;       /NO_UNSIGNED - By default, if the header indicates an unsigned integer 
;               (BITPIX = 16, BZERO=2^15, BSCALE=1) then FITS_READ will output 
;               an IDL unsigned integer data type (UINT).   But if /NO_UNSIGNED
;               is set, then the data is converted to type LONG.  
;
;       NSLICE - An integer scalar specifying which N-1 dimensional slice of a 
;                N-dimensional array to read.   For example, if the primary 
;                image of a file 'wfpc.fits' contains a 800 x 800 x 4 array, 
;                then 
;
;                 IDL> im = readfits('wfpc.fits',h, nslice=2)
;                           is equivalent to 
;                 IDL> im = readfits('wfpc.fits',h)
;                 IDL> im = im[*,*,2]
;                 but the use of the NSLICE keyword is much more efficient.
;
;       NUMROW -  Scalar non-negative integer specifying the number of rows 
;                 of the image or table extension to read.   Useful when one 
;                 does not want to read the entire image or table.   This
;                 keyword is only for extensions and is ignored for primary
;                 arrays.
;
;       POINT_LUN  -  Position (in bytes) in the FITS file at which to start
;                 reading.   Useful if READFITS is called by another procedure
;                 which needs to directly read a FITS extension.    Should 
;                 always be a multiple of 2880, and not be used with EXTEN_NO
;                 keyword.
;
;       /SILENT - Normally, READFITS will display the size the array at the
;                 terminal.  The SILENT keyword will suppress this
;
;        STARTROW - Non-negative integer scalar specifying the row
;               of the image or extension table at which to begin reading. 
;               Useful when one does not want to read the entire table.  This
;               keyword is ignored when reading a primary data array.
;
;       NaNVALUE - This keyword is included only for backwards compatibility
;                  with routines that require IEEE "not a number" values to be
;                  converted to a regular value.
;
; EXAMPLE:
;       Read a FITS file test.fits into an IDL image array, IM and FITS 
;       header array, H.   Do not scale the data with BSCALE and BZERO.
;
;              IDL> im = READFITS( 'test.fits', h, /NOSCALE)
;
;       If the file contains a FITS extension, it could be read with
;
;              IDL> tab = READFITS( 'test.fits', htab, /EXTEN )
;
;       The function TBGET() can be used for further processing of a binary 
;       table, and FTGET() for an ASCII table.
;       To read only rows 100-149 of the FITS extension,
;
;              IDL> tab = READFITS( 'test.fits', htab, /EXTEN, 
;                                   STARTR=100, NUMR = 50 )
;
;       To read in a file that has been compressed:
;
;              IDL> tab = READFITS('test.fits.gz',h)
;
; ERROR HANDLING:
;       If an error is encountered reading the FITS file, then 
;               (1) the system variable !ERROR_STATE.CODE is set negative 
;                   (via the MESSAGE facility)
;               (2) the error message is displayed (unless /SILENT is set),
;                   and the message is also stored in !!ERROR_STATE.MSG
;               (3) READFITS returns with a value of -1
; RESTRICTIONS:
;       (1) Cannot handle random group FITS
;
; NOTES:
;       (1) If data is stored as integer (BITPIX = 16 or 32), and BSCALE
;       and/or BZERO keywords are present, then the output array is scaled to 
;       floating point (unless /NOSCALE is present) using the values of BSCALE
;       and BZERO.   In the header, the values of BSCALE and BZERO are then 
;       reset to 1. and 0., while the original values are written into the 
;       new keywords O_BSCALE and O_BZERO.     If the BLANK keyword was
;       present, then any input integer values equal to BLANK in the input
;       integer image are unchanged by BSCALE or BZERO
;       
;       (2) The use of the NSLICE keyword is incompatible with the NUMROW
;       or STARTROW keywords.
;
;       (3) READFITS() underwent a substantial rewrite in February 2000 to 
;       take advantage of new features in IDL V5.3
;            1. The /swap_if_little_endian keyword is now used to OPENR rather
;                than calling IEEE_TO_HOST for improved performance
;            2. The /compress keyword is now used with OPENR to allow gzip files
;                to be read on any machine architecture.
;            3. Removed NANvalue keyword, since in V5.3, NaN is recognized on
;                all machine architectures
;            4. Assume unsigned integers are always allowed
;            5. Use STRJOIN to display image size
;            6. Use !ERROR_STATE.MSG rather than !ERR_STRING
;      
;
;       (4) On some Unix shells, one may get a "Broken pipe" message if reading
;        a Unix compressed (.Z) file, and not reading to the end of the file 
;       (i.e. the decompression has not gone to completion).     This is an 
;        informative message only, and should not affect the output of READFITS.
